Browsing Disagreements Among Beneficiaries and Recipients



Exactly how do you take care of conflicts among successors and beneficiaries throughout the estate settlement procedure?



First, motivate open communication. Let everyone voice their concerns and sensations. This often relieves stress and establishes a collaborative tone.

Next, make clear the estate's terms by evaluating the will or trust fund documents together. If disputes linger, consider mediation. A neutral 3rd party can assist promote conversations and find commonalities.

File all discussions and arrangements to make certain transparency and liability.

If disagreements intensify or involve lawful issues, it might be time to speak with a probate lawyer. They can supply assistance and stand for the estate's best interests.
